Abstract :
This paper strives to review the contribution of systems theory to enterprise architecture and integration, make a summary of methods or tools at systems level and probe into some crucial concepts and thinking of systems theory applied in the enterprise integration activities. As the summary to this paper, some new prospects in enterprise architecture and integration are presented to tackle the increasing complexity and new requirements on modern enterprises.
